p

io.joern

pysrc2cpg

package pysrc2cpg

Ordering
  1. Alphabetic
Visibility
  1. Public
  2. Protected

Package Members

  1. package memop

Type Members

  1. class AutoIncIndex extends AnyRef
  2. class CodeToCpg extends ConcurrentWriterCpgPass[InputProvider]
  3. class ContextStack extends AnyRef
  4. class EdgeBuilder extends AnyRef
  5. case class LineAndColumn(line: Int, column: Int, endLine: Int, endColumn: Int) extends Product with Serializable
  6. case class MethodParameters(posStartIndex: Int, positionalParams: Iterable[NewMethodParameterIn]) extends Product with Serializable
  7. class NodeBuilder extends AnyRef
  8. class NodeToCode extends AnyRef
  9. class ParsedArguments extends ScallopConf
  10. class Py2Cpg extends AnyRef

    Entry point for general cpg generation from python code.

  11. case class Py2CpgOnFileSystemConfig(outputFile: Path, inputDir: Path, ignoreVenvDir: Option[Path]) extends Product with Serializable
  12. class PythonAstVisitor extends PythonAstVisitorHelpers
  13. trait PythonAstVisitorHelpers extends AnyRef
  14. sealed trait PythonVersion extends AnyRef

Value Members

  1. object CodeToCpg
  2. object Constants
  3. object ContextStack
  4. object Main
  5. object MethodParameters extends Serializable
  6. object Py2Cpg
  7. object Py2CpgOnFileSystem
  8. object PythonAstVisitor
  9. object PythonV2 extends PythonVersion
  10. object PythonV2AndV3 extends PythonVersion
  11. object PythonV3 extends PythonVersion

Ungrouped